Where you are getting that wood is a perfect insulator?

Broken skin would be like a cut or puncture wound.

Also, if you are exposed to a voltage above about 600V or so, you will get punch through where an arc punches through the skin creating a low resistance path through it. That is why few electrical installations are above about 480V unless they really need to be.

If you get through the skin (say if you poke a needle into each wrist) then even a 9V battery has the potential to cause lethal currents across the chest cavity. This is why electrical safety is so critical in medical equipment.
